A CARNFORTH family will be taking on a charity walk in memory of a beloved husband and father.

The Law family will be completing the Moon Light 2021 Walk in memory of David Law and have pledged to raise a minimum of £500 for the organisation.

Completing the walk will be David's wife Carol, her niece Georgia Bradley who set up the fundraiser, and Georgia's mum Dawn Bradley.

David's wife Carol said: "St John's hospice take absolutely 100% care of their patients. It's a great atmosphere with friendly staff who go above and beyond. They did an amazing job looking after my late husband.

"We love you, Dave. Forever in our hearts and never forgotten."

The walk takes place on September 11 at St John's Hospice and covers 14km (nine miles).

Georgia said: “We have decided to do the Moonlight Walk in memory of David Law to support the Hospice where he was cared for.

“The walk was announced on Facebook on what would have been David’s birthday this year, which is what made me sign up, and get the family together.

“My uncle was such a positive person and was throughout all of his treatment, he put up such a brave fight and the hospice provided a lot of support for him and the family.

“We just want to help raise some much-needed funds for such a worthwhile cause.”
